ColorComm’s 8th Annual Conference Does It Big in Miami After Four-Year Hiatus

Do not name it a comeback— the eighth Annual ColorComm Convention returned to commemorate the excellence of girls of colour in an elaborate and fascinating program. Held July 26, 2023 – July 28, 2023, on the Ritz-Carlton Key Biscayne in Miami, Florida, over 400 girls of colour enterprise leaders throughout the communications, advertising and marketing, promoting and digital industries reunited with buddies, and colleagues whereas additionally establishing new enterprise relationships.

The convention generally known as #C2Miami opened on Wednesday, July 26 with ‘The Warfare on DEI: This Isn’t a Florida Drawback’ panel of esteemed consultants on the impression of DEI. Opening day continued with the ColorComm Circle Awards, honoring seven girls of colour altering the face of the communications business, the place Star Jones served as emcee.

Additional, emphasizing ColorComm’s impression and affect in Miami, ColorComm was offered with a proclamation from the Metropolis of North Miami Seashore Commissioner Daniela Jean, marking Wednesday, July 26 as ColorComm Day in Miami.

“We’ve been coming to the Ritz-Carlton Key Biscayne since 2014, lengthy earlier than the motion and legal guidelines affecting range and inclusion applications had been in jeopardy on this state.  For the previous a number of years, we have now labored arduous to carry again the convention following a hiatus through the pandemic, lengthy earlier than the Governor of Florida restricted range and inclusion applications in Florida faculties,” stated Lauren Wesley Wilson, Founder and CEO, ColorComm Company.

“We all know the financial impression and constructive contributions that our convention has had on black and brown communities within the Miami-Dade area and all through the state of Florida,” stated Wilson.

The ColorComm group is intergenerational (ages 22-65) and programming provided a number of alternatives to satisfy girls the place they’re, regardless of the place they’re of their profession journey. 

Convention attendees loved periods that included – ‘Monetary Well being to Generational Wealth’ offered by JPMorgan Chase, ‘You Bought McDonald’s Cash’, ‘Rising Ladies of Coloration on Company Boards’ and extra.
